Sambar Deer
Rusa unicolor
Habitat
Dense forests and wetlands
Weight
100-350 kg
Height
102–160 cm
Lifespan
Upto 20 years
Origin
South/Southeast Asia
Status
Vulnerable
Mammal
deer
About the Sambar Deer
India's largest deer species with a shaggy coat and impressive antlers.
